Attendees: Department heads, convened by T. Wendrake.

The renewal of our commercial coverage with Aldgrove Mutual was reviewed. Premiums rise eight percent, driven by expanded liability terms for the Corbyn Mills facility. Finance confirmed the increase fits within the approved budget envelope. Action: department heads to confirm asset schedules by month-end so the binder can be executed. Claims history was noted as favourable, which supported negotiating leverage. A confidential note on related business plans follows below.

board note of hafop-tagug: Headcount on the Holion team goes from 27 to 94 by the end of February. Gross margin on Holion came in at 45 percent against a plan of 65 percent.

// REBALANCE_WINDOW_MINUTES
//
// Interval the Spindlefort rebalancer uses when scoring dock
// deficits. Plugin authors: your scoring hooks are invoked once
// per window, never more. Do not cache station counts across
// windows; the core invalidates them. Values under 5 cause hook
// starvation and are rejected at load. Compatibility for your
// plugin is guaranteed only against the build stamped below.

trace token, kajeg-tadup: htk31_ea4436123ab4c9e337062126feef2c5

Subject: Memtrace cut-over complete

Team,

Cut-over to Memtrace v2 for GPU memory profiling finished last night. Old v1 agents are disabled; any tickets referencing v1 dashboards should be closed as resolved-by-migration. Sampling overhead is now under 2% and allocation traces include kernel names. Known gap: profiles older than 30 days were not migrated. Point customers at the v2 docs for setup questions. For reference when troubleshooting, the agent now runs with the following configuration.

settings of bagaf-bawip:
[aldax]
port = 5000
region = south-4
host = aldax.brasklabs.corp
team = brivan
timeout_ms = 2000
retries = 2

## Loyalty Ledger Basics

The Copperbell loyalty-points ledger is append-only: every earn, redemption, and expiry is a separate entry, and balances are derived, never stored. If balances look wrong, replay the ledger rather than patching rows. Maintainers adjusting entries should use the correction endpoint, which records a reversing pair. That endpoint requires the internal ledger service key shown below.

service key, kagep-yafop: qvz23-ZKPHptIdEFAcWdmbBSRvIiM